Grants for Moving House: Financial Assistance in the UK

Moving house can be expensive, with costs for removals, deposits, and setup fees adding up quickly. However, there are grants and financial assistance schemes in the UK designed to help specific groups manage moving expenses. Here's what you need to know.


Who Can Apply for Grants for Moving House?

Grants for moving house are typically available for:

  1. Low-Income Households: Assistance for those struggling to afford moving costs.
  2. Social Housing Tenants: Support for tenants relocating within or between social housing properties.
  3. Job-Related Moves: Help for individuals moving for employment, especially through government schemes.
  4. Students: Some universities and charities offer grants for students relocating for education.
  5. Displaced Families: Support for those moving due to emergencies, such as domestic violence or natural disasters.

Types of Grants and Financial Support

  1. Local Authority Assistance:
    Some councils provide grants or loans to help with moving costs, especially for tenants downsizing or relocating for housing needs.

  2. Discretionary Housing Payments (DHP):
    Available to those on housing benefits or Universal Credit, DHP can cover additional housing-related expenses, including moving costs.

  3. Employment Relocation Schemes:
    If you’re moving for work, some employers or government programs may offer relocation allowances.

  4. Charitable Support:
    Organizations like Shelter and Turn2us provide guidance and may help with funding applications for moving costs.

  5. Student Relocation Support:
    Grants or bursaries may be available to students moving for university, often through educational charities or government programs.


How to Apply for a Moving Grant

  1. Research Eligibility: Check with your local council or housing association to see if you qualify.
  2. Prepare Documents: Have proof of income, housing situation, and reason for moving ready for your application.
  3. Seek Professional Advice: Charities like Citizens Advice can guide you through the process of securing financial assistance.
